Tangelo: union that works deliciously; Fruit: A cross between a tangerine and the pomelo, it’s got the best traits of both. The tangelo takes its name from the fact that it’s a cross between the tangerine, part of the mandarin-orange family, and the pomelo, a fruit similar to a grapefruit.
